> Helping a neighbor with a dead Win10 system.  Cut to chase - the Windows
> partition is corrupt.  Mind you, of the 900GB allocated, only 46GB are used.
>
> First thought was to try to make a copy of the disk with clonezilla.
> Lesson one, overcome the "hibernate" crap that Win10 now uses to speed
> start up.  Go change your settings now to do a full power off and not just
> hibernate.  I'll demonstrate at the LinuxFest, December 3...
>
> There is a lovely package of utilities (in Ubuntu at least) called
> ntfs3g.  Therein are programs such as ntfsclone and ntfsresize.  I secondly
> reduced the size of the Win10 partition, in part to fit other drives I have
> laying around.  Thirdly, I attempted to complete my disk copy effort
> (having disk to disk copied all of the "sda" partitions with clonezilla)
> with ntfsclone --rescue.  That happened and the bad sectors were noted.
>
> At this point, the Windows boot loader doesn't have a clue trying to boot
> from "sdb."  Next thought is to try to set up a dual boot system so that
> maybe grub will boot Win10...
>
> Oh, and did you know that fdisk doesn't speak GPT?  Such is progress.
